In April 2025, global temperatures remained alarmingly high, marking a continuation of a worrying trend that has persisted in recent years. Data indicates that average global temperatures were significantly elevated, raising concerns among climate scientists and environmentalists alike. The rise in temperatures is attributed to a combination of human-induced factors, particularly the increasing levels of greenhouse gas emissions.

April's temperature readings were reported to be among the highest on record, surpassing previous averages and highlighting the urgent need for comprehensive climate action. This spike in temperature is not an isolated incident; rather, it fits into a broader pattern of warming that has been ongoing for decades. The implications of these elevated temperatures are profound, affecting not only ecosystems but also human health, agriculture, and water supplies.

Many experts are pointing to the urgent need for governments and industries to commit to substantial reductions in greenhouse gas emissions. Without significant intervention, the continued rise in temperatures could lead to more severe weather events, rising sea levels, and devastating impacts on biodiversity. Scientists emphasize that the window for effective action is rapidly closing, urging immediate and sustained efforts to mitigate these changes.

Furthermore, the persistence of high temperatures has prompted discussions about the role of climate policy and international agreements. Many nations are looking to strengthen their commitments under various climate accords, aiming to limit global warming to well below 2 degrees Celsius.
